Q.3. The OECD cut forecasts again for the global economy in 2019 and 2020, following on from
previous downgrades in November, as it warned that trade disputes and uncertainty over Brexit
would hit world commerce and businesses. The Organization for Economic Co Operation &
Development forecast in its interim outlook report that the world economy would grow 3.3 percent
in 2019 and 3.4 percent in 2020.
Those forecasts represented cuts of 0.2 percentage points for 2019 and 0.1 percentage points for
2020, compared to the OECD’s last set of forecasts in November. “High policy uncertainty,
ongoing trade tensions, and a further erosion of business and consumer confidence are all
contributing to the slowdown,” said the OECD in its report. “Substantial policy uncertainty
remains in Europe, including over Brexit. A disorderly exit would raise the costs for European
economies substantially,” added the OECD.
Europe remains impacted by uncertainty over Britain’s plans to exit the European Union, the U.S.
- China trade spat and other weak spots, such as signs of a recession in Italy. For Germany,
Europe’s largest economy, the OECD more than halved its 2019 GDP growth forecast to 0.7
percent from 1.6 percent previously. It predicted a light recovery to 1.1 percent growth in 2020.
Germany’s export-reliant economy is particularly affected by weaker global demand and rising
trade barriers.
